Transaction 41878855b15fda4dd511fc10fe821f8affacf54a20341ba316c984de28a9d481
2 Input
2 Outputs
- 41878855b15fda4dd511fc10fe821f8affacf54a20341ba316c984de28a9d481:0
- 41878855b15fda4dd511fc10fe821f8affacf54a20341ba316c984de28a9d481:1
value 24412
address 1MkZjdmz6qRj77WC36815QuDMfsjy8DUsJ
value 470000
address 3PSirz2B67RRK9tmprQd8KSEkbR4NhchHH